Transaction 51640eff803aadec2e0ba78e8556e7978ad0598e8d28f8f3f892dd44daffca12

1 Input
1 Outputs
  • 51640eff803aadec2e0ba78e8556e7978ad0598e8d28f8f3f892dd44daffca12:0
  • value  4738842
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G